[QUOTE="NeoTokyo, post: 10207966, member: 97589"] Its a track ready car with one badass version of the new 5.0. CNC'ed heads, more agressive cams, lighter valvetrain, sodium filled exhaust valves, much stronger rods and pistons, new optimized intake manifold, more agressive tuning and a very sweet custom side and rear exhaust system. :D Thats just the engine and exhaust, the suspension-chassis-interior-exterior are a whole different game too. I think The BOSS is very well priced for a track ready street legal Mustang. If that still hasnt changed your mind, just check out what Griggs and others charge to modify your already paid for mustang into a track car. That will sober most up real quick. :) [/QUOTE]
